(AFSCME)UC Health is hiring a full-time communication specialist to join our Air Care & Mobile Care team!The Communications Specialist is responsible for coordinating and facilitating communication between transport teams and referring providers for both air and ground medical transport. They triage patients to determine the appropriate level of care, track vehicles, and ensure patient and team safety during transport.
